A plein air painting made at the banks of Sattal Lake in Uttarakhand, India.
The painting was made in the dying light of day and while surrounded by bushes and shrubbery. The surrounding wild plant growth framed and at times even overlapped the canvas while painting. This element of merging with nature finds a reflection in the painting as well. Textures have been used to portray the surrounding plant growth.
The colours and strokes are used in an attempt to capture the rapidly changing light and movement of nature in the moment.
